The Quality and Impressiveness of Social ServicesLaajuus (5 cr)

Code: 7Z00EL14

Credits

5 op

Objectives

Student:
- Is able to define concept of quality and its dimensions in social services
- knows the principles and process of quality management
- is able to define the concept of effectivity
- is able to independently design quality assurance process and analyze it critically
- knows and identifies the possibilities and limitations for measuring effectivity

Content

Contents
Definitions of quality
Quality management, process and methods
The concept of effectivity and impact and related concepts
Impact assessment and its special features in social service and social work
Impact assessment process and its phases (objects, solution, output, result, impact)
Impact assessment as part of decision making process and quality assessment process as part of action

Assessment criteria, satisfactory (1-2)

Student knows the principals of quality assurance. Student is able to design impact assessment process and its phases and knows the key methods of assessment in social work field. Student recognizes the importance of quality assurance and impact assessment as part of decisionmaking process and action.

Assessment criteria, good (3-4)

Student is able to apply the principals of quality assurance. Student is able to design impact assessment process and its phases and knows the key methods of assessment in social work field. Student is able to analyze the meaning of quality assurance and impact assessment as part of decision making process and action.

Assessment criteria, excellent (5)

Student is able to apply and analyze the principals of quality assurance. Student is able to design and develop impact assessment process and its phases and is able to apply and develop assessment methods in his/her work in social work filed. Student is able to argue the use of quality assurance and impact assessment as part of decisionmaking process and embed assessment in the activity. recognizes the importance of quality assurance and impact assessment as part of decision making
